EEB is proud to announce the appointment of Bronwyn Partridge as Managing Executive: Insurance Cluster — a role that brings together EEB, GetSavvi, Xperia and Medicall under unified, purpose-driven leadership. With 26 years in the insurance industry, Bronwyn brings a rare depth of experience that spans every stage of the customer journey. Her career began in Sales before evolving through Client Services, Complaints Management, Claims, and seven years with Aon in the Private Broking space managing the Investec portfolio. This breadth of exposure has given her what few leaders possess: a truly holistic understanding of the insurance business, from the frontline to the boardroom.

Bronwyn joined EEB as Head of Operations before progressing to General Manager and now to her current appointment — a trajectory she describes as both challenging and deeply rewarding. Over four years, she was intrinsically involved in reshaping the business from an operational standpoint, and she views her new role with the same sense of possibility.

“Leading the four businesses into the next chapter of growth is an exciting challenge to be embarking on,” she says, “and I believe that the learnings I’ll receive during this time will be life-changing on both a personal and career front.” As a leader, Bronwyn’s philosophy is rooted in the conviction that people are the engine of any great business.She champions a culture that is collaborative, accountable, and authentically human — one where staff are empowered to own their responsibilities without unnecessary barriers.

Her coaching background has deepened this approach, teaching her that asking the right questions unlocks more than any directive ever could.

She summarises her leadership style simply: “firm but fair.” For Bronwyn, accountability and humanity are not opposites — they are the foundation of a high-performing team.

This people-first mindset extends directly to how EEB serves its members. Bronwyn is clear-eyed about the challenge the industry must confront: the widespread belief that quality primary healthcare is beyond the reach of ordinary South Africans.

“There is a misguided impression that only the rich can get quality primary healthcare,” she notes. “We have proven that this is not the case.” EEB’s model directly challenges this reality, providing rich, affordable benefit sets to blue-collar workers through group schemes — backed by the business’s founding motto of purpose before profit.

Looking ahead, her vision is both ambitious and deeply personal. She sees EEB becoming the market leader in health and wellness, with every South African family having access to quality, affordable primary healthcare and financial security.

Her near-term priorities span enhanced client experiences, stronger digital capabilities, and ensuring each of the four businesses,  EEB, GetSavvi, Xperia and Medicall, maintains its distinct identity within the broader Workforce Financial Services umbrella.
